RPG. This category includes games that put emphasis on progress system for a controlled character (or a group of characters) which is (are) described with many statistics. They also have a multi-plot story and quests. There are classic RPGs with turn-based combat and rules inspired by pen-and-paper RPGs (e.g. Baldur’s Gate, Fallout), action RPGs with dynamic real time combat (Dark Souls) and jRPGs – very specific titles based on Japanese style and culture, especially on manga and anime (Final Fantasy, Kingdom Hearts).

Postapocalyptic action RPG game in bird's eye view, in which players hit the devastated planet Tauris V. It is only up to them whether they decide to resolve the conflict between the factions that are shaking it or whether they will escalate it. Death Trash is characterized by a high level of brutality and vulgar language; besides, the work of Crafting Legends boasts the presence of original solutions, which are rarely seen in this type of productions.

Mercenaries Saga Chronicles is a set consisting of a trilogy of tactical Japanese role-playing games that were previously released on various portable devices and handheld consoles. All three games enable the players to assume the role of leaders of small mercenary squads that are participating in turn-based battles.

Long Gone Days is a two-dimensional hybrid of a turn-based RPG, dialogue-based visual novel and a shooter. In the dystopian version of modern Russia a sniper named Rourke discovers secrets about an operation conducted by his commanders in an underground base. The man deserts from his unit and together with a group of friends he tries to discover the truth about the war.

Oldskulowy RPG with isometric projection, turn-based combat system and open world, inspired by titles such as Baldur's Gate and Temple of Elemental Evil. Production is based on the principles of the "paper" Dungeons & Dragons RPG system in version 3.5.

Metal Max Xeno is a 3D jRPG set in a post-apocalyptic world. The game belongs to a series going under the name Metal Max; the series is not much known in the West. The game features a turn-based combat system, and the graphics resemble an animated movie thanks to the cel shading technique.

A role-playing game with an open world, developed by David Brevik, who used to work on e.g. two installments of the Diablo series. Even though It Lurks Below was inspired mostly by such productions as Terraria and Minecraft, the creator added explicit RPG elements.
